How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Harford County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Harford County Studio Apartments | $1,510 | $1,175 | $2,069 |
| Harford County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,628 | $765 | $2,529 |
| Harford County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,905 | $915 | $3,325 |
| Harford County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,316 | $874 | $3,579 |
| Harford County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,253 | $2,009 | $2,400 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Harford County
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Harford County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Harford County ranges from $765 to $2,529 with an average monthly rent of $1,628.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Harford County c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Harford County range from $915 to $3,325.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,905.
How expensive are Harford County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 54 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Harford County on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$874 to $3,579 - averaging $2,316 for the location.
